Park Bom, formerly of the group 2NE1, has once again voiced her discontent towards YG Entertainment.

On the afternoon of the 23rd, Park Bom posted on her personal social media account, "Park Bom. I'm angry, but I was too lazy to really get started. I hope everyone is happy," along with three captured images of a memo.

In the post, she directly mentioned YG, causing controversy by saying that they "made my appearance look like crap."

She stated, "YG has never supported any plastic surgery.

I paid for one or two procedures myself. In short, I went on stage at a commoner level," addressing rumors and misunderstandings regarding plastic surgery.

She continued, "I went to a dermatologist, but I ended up paying for everything myself," claiming that she received no appearance management support from YG.

She added, "They told me they were sorry on the stairs. They said they sold me using plastic surgery as a topic," expressing considerable displeasure.

Park Bom's outburst extended to her music production.

She claimed, "I wrote all of YG's songs, but you can't find my name in the credits no matter how hard you look," raising concerns about payment and copyright issues.

"They confined Park Bom, calling her 'one-eyed,' and wrote all the songs. Except for one song."

She also lamented about her past activities, saying, "You only break even if you're really good at singing. They never let me shoot a magazine."

Previously, on the 22nd, Park Bom caused a stir by posting a photo of a complaint filed against YG's Yang Hyun Suk on social media.

She wrote 'Plaintiff: Yang Hyun Suk' and 'Charge: Fraud and Embezzlement,' claiming that she had not received the earnings that should have been paid fairly.

However, the following day, her agency, D-Nation Entertainment, attempted to defuse the situation, stating, "The complaint has not actually been filed."

They also stated that "Park Bom has currently suspended all activities and is focusing on treatment and recovery."
